Abstract

The development of the residential house construction industry requires the discovery of cheap materials and the production of effective work systems. This study focuses on finding feasible measures and maintenance methods in the pre-painted beam industry that are cheap and suitable for simple homes. Researchers made three types of reinforced concrete beam samples, totaling 60 samples. Reinforced concrete beams are made from green concrete made from rice husk ash as a partial replacement for cement. The types of treatment applied in making samples are air curing and hessian. The results of this research show that the effective bending strength of the beam is found at a size of 15 x 20 x 60 cm. while the type of treatment that is good and easy to apply is hessian.
